APPLIES TO

  • Microsoft Office Publisher 2003



SYMPTOMS

When you try to perform a mail merge in Microsoft Office Publisher 2003 by using a Microsoft Office Outlook 2003 contact folder, you receive the following error message:

The operation cannot be completed because of dialog or data base engine failures. Please try again later.

RESOLUTION

To resolve this issue, use the following methods depending on your situation.

Method 1: Update Microsoft Windows

Update Windows to the latest service pack. To do this, use Microsoft Windows Update. If a service pack that is not installed on the computer is available, the service pack will be offered.

To update Windows, follow these steps:

  1. Start Microsoft Internet Explorer.
  2. On the Tools menu, click Windows Update.
  3. If a Windows service pack is offered, install the service pack.

Method 2: Update Microsoft Data Access Components

Update the version of Microsoft Data Access Components (MDAC) to the latest version.

To determine the version of MDAC that is installed on the computer, use the Microsoft Component Checker.

After you have determined the version of MDAC that is installed on the computer, visit the following Microsoft Web site:

If a version of MDAC that is later than the version that is installed on the computer is available, install the latest version of MDAC.
